BioVale at ChemUK 2021 EXPO

BioVale are pleased to announce that they have been invited to the ChemUK 2021 Expo as a headline partner. The Expo is embracing the rise in Green Chemistry supply chains and the growth of new processes and services that are supporting the transition to bio-sourced/bio-based industrial & consumer chemical products. We are looking forward to catching up with old and making new connections at our exhibition stand (K4).

 

BioVale Keynote Speaker Session: Transitioning to Bio-based Chemicals

15th September, 10.00 – 11.00 am

As the world faces up to the challenges posed by finite resources and carbon emissions, a shift to the bio-based chemicals provides one solution; switching from fossil fuel feedstocks and transitioning to an economy which uses renewable, biological ‘bio-based’ resources.

BioVale Biobased Chemicals Showcase

Hosted by Dr Anna Zhenova, CEO Green Rose Chemistry & BioVale Member

16th September, 11.00 – 12.00 noon

BioVale & Green Rose are showcasing some of the UK’s leading green and bio-based chemicals sector SME and start-up companies in this ‘flash-talk’ session. The presenters will introduce a diverse and innovative range of products, processes and services that offer greener and more sustainable alternatives for the industry.

Showcase Speakers & presentations

  • ‘Raw materials – redesigning basic oil properties for better performance of the finished lubricants’. Dr Natalia Stawniak, CEO and Founder Nuspec Oil
  • ‘A case study approach to biodegradable, sustainable solutions for separating one entity from another’. Susan Brench, CEO Starbons
  • ‘Bringing Biosurfactants to market’. Ben Dolman, CEO Holiferm
  • ‘Developing an innovative biomass fractionation process using low-cost ionic liquids’. Krisztina Kovacs-Schreiner, CEO Lixea
  • ‘Introduction to Nova Pangaea Technologies and REFNOVA®’. Dr Neil Hindle, CTO Nova Pangaea
  • ‘A revolution in environmentally friendly bio-adhesives’.Dr Xiaobin Zhao, CEO Cambond
  • ‘Our vision to be the world leader in Acetone-Butanol-Ethanol ABE fermentation’. Mark Simmers, CEO Celtic Renewables
  • ‘Fiberight – the waste refinery’. James Marshall, Commercial Manager Fiberight
  • ‘Bio-Sep: Clean and green separation of low-value wood chips and plant matter into high-value biochemicals.’ Miranda Lindsay-Fynn, Commercial Director Bio-Sep
  • Keracol – ‘The foundation of Keracol Limited is sustainability with performance’. Dr Meryem Benohoud, Technical Director Keracol
